Influence of the conical diffraction on the light polarization of waves diffracted and transmitted by holographic volume gratings

Abstract: The aim of this work is to generalize the fact that the diffraction efficiency of an holographic volume grating is different for the E-mode polarization and the H-mode polarization in the situation of incidence within the grating recording plane, to the case of incidence in conical mounting. It is shown, from both a theoretical and an experimental point of view, the influence of the angle that forms the incidence vector wave with the recording plane in the diffraction efficiency of two orthogonal reference polarizations and the way the hologram rotates the light polarized in a direction into light oscillating in the orthogonal one.!9
